Canada Cartage - Recruitment Marketing
CHALLENGE • Male-oriented, blue-collar work has largest shortages in Canada, including trucking and transportation • The Canadian Trucking Alliance estimates the trucking industry will be short as many as 48,000 drivers by 2024 • Industry studies suggest the average age of the Canadian truck driver is 48 • “Some trucking companies have said they are having a hard time filling jobs, as their baby boomer drivers retire faster than they can find younger drivers to replace them.” SOLUTION Canada Cartage launched a new dedicated career site with a new URL that was easy to remember.
